Kegel’s exercises come to the rescue of such people. So, what exactly are these Kegel’s exercises?

These exercises are named after the physician Dr. Arnold Kegel who popularized them. These were developed by the Chinese in ancient times. With these exercises, the pubococcygeus muscle groups are strengthened and help in improving the erections and ability to stay longer during sex. By developing good strength of this muscle group, even problems such as incontinence and prostate problems during the old age can be reduced.

So, how exactly are these exercises performed?

Kegel’s exercises are performed by clenching and loosening the hold on the pubococcygeus muscles thereby strengthening it.

The identification of this muscle group can be done by any individual by trying to stop urination midway. The muscle group that helps you do this is the pubococcygeus muscle group which needs to be concentrated on.

But, the exercise should not be performed by regularly clenching during urination as this can lead to urinary tract infections. Once the proper muscle group is identified, it can be again clarified by trying out clenching when the penis is erect. You can visualize the movement of your penis while you do so. If you can see this, then you are doing it right.

The exercise is then done regularly with the penis in the flaccid state by clenching and loosening your hold on the muscle group. This helps in improving the strength of the PC muscle group that is located in the area between your scrotum and the anus. This exercise can be done in women also to see an improvement in the tightness of their vagina and thereby better sensations for both of you during sex.

By regular performance of these exercises, one can get good control over premature ejaculation as this muscle group not only helps in controlling the urine outflow but also helps in the ejaculation process. But, it should be remembered that although some results will be seen in a few days it actually takes many months to see proper results and one should not get dejected if they do not see any short term results.
